Paleo Roast Chicken with Root Vegetables
This Paleo Roast Chicken with Root Vegetables is a wholesome and hearty dish that celebrates the flavors of roasted chicken paired with a medley of nutritious root vegetables. It's perfect for a comforting family dinner while adhering to a strict paleo diet.
Cuisine: American
Cooking time: 90 minutes
Serves: 4
Ingredients
- 1 whole organic chicken (about 4-5 lbs)
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 teaspoon sea salt
- 1 teaspoon black pepper
- 4 medium carrots, peeled and chopped
- 3 medium parsnips, peeled and chopped
- 1 large sweet potato, peeled and cubed
- 2 sprigs fresh rosemary
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
Instructions
- 1.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C).
- 2. In a large bowl, toss the chopped carrots, parsnips, and sweet potato with olive oil, sea salt, black pepper, and minced garlic until well coated.
- 3. Place the whole chicken in a roasting pan and rub it with olive oil, salt, and pepper. Stuff the cavity with fresh rosemary.
- 4. Arrange the root vegetables around the chicken in the roasting pan.
- 5. Roast in the preheated oven for 1 hour and 15 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and the vegetables are tender, basting the chicken with the pan juices halfway through.
